海讯社编者按:嗨,朋友们!是不是常感觉服务器时不时“抽风”,或者新媒体数据统计起来太头疼?工欲善其事,必先利其器,选对监测工具并能熟练操作,真的能让你从繁琐重复的工作里解放出来,把精力放在更重要的决策上。今天海讯社(haipress.com)就和大家聊聊几种常见监测工具的实操要点,希望能帮你少走弯路!
一、运维必备:系统性能监控工具入门
服务器跑得慢,问题出在哪儿?是CPU、内存还是磁盘I/O?这时候,一套趁手的系统监控工具就是你的“听诊器”。
作为Linux系统最经典的实时监控工具,top命令可以快速查看系统概览,比如CPU使用率、内存占用、正在运行的进程等。启动命令很简单,直接在终端输入 top就行。
- P键:按CPU使用率从高到低排序,快速找到最耗资源的“元凶”。
- 数字1键:可以显示所有CPU核心的详细使用情况,看看是不是某个核心压力特别大。
如果觉得top的界面有点“复古”,可以试试它的增强版——htop。它提供了彩色的界面,并且支持鼠标操作和更直观的进程信息展示,对新手友好多了。安装也简单,在CentOS/RedHat系系统上可以这样装:
bash复制yum install -y epel-releaseyum install -y htop
如果发现服务器响应慢,但CPU和内存使用率都不高,这时就要怀疑磁盘I/O了。iotop专门用来监控进程的磁盘读写情况,需要root权限运行:
bash复制sudo iotop
加上 -o参数可以只显示正在产生I/O操作的进程,让排查更高效。想知道服务器上哪些端口在监听,有哪些网络连接吗?netstat命令能帮上忙。常用组合 netstat -tunlp可以列出所有TCP/UDP端口监听状态以及对应的进程名,排查端口冲突或可疑连接时非常有用。
为了让大家更清楚这几个工具的分工,可以参考下面的表格:
二、运营实战:小红书数据监测自动化
对于运营同学来说,手动一个个记录小红书笔记的数据(点赞、收藏、评论等)简直是噩梦。这里可以试试RPA(机器人流程自动化)工具,比如八爪鱼RPA或者Automa,它们能模拟人的操作,帮你自动采集数据。
以Automa为例,一个简单的监测流程可以这样搭建:
- 1安装浏览器插件:首先在Chrome或Edge浏览器上安装Automa插件。
- 2配置工作流:获取现成的工作流模板(如073号RPA机器人“小红书KOC笔记投放监测工具”),或自己拖拽组件设计流程。核心步骤包括:
- 抓取关键数据:如笔记标题、点赞数、收藏数、评论数等。
- 记录并保存:将数据连同时间戳保存到Excel或直接同步到飞书/多维表格。
- 3设置定时触发:配置触发器,让机器人每天固定时间自动运行,实现无人值守监测。
- 4设置异常告警:可以配置规则,当数据增长异常(如达到一定阈值)时,自动通过飞书、钉钉等工具发送通知,让你能第一时间跟进。
重要提醒:自动化采集需遵守平台规则,注意频率控制,避免过度请求对平台服务器造成压力,触发反爬机制。建议合理设置间隔时间,并将大量账号分批次运行。
三、进阶玩法:云服务与业务拨测
对于线上业务,特别是电商、金融等对稳定性要求高的服务,需要更专业的监控来保证用户体验。这时可以借助像“观测云”这样的SaaS监控平台提供的“多步拨测”功能。
简单说,就是模拟真实用户的操作流程,而不仅仅是检查单个页面是否能打开。比如,一个电商下单流程可能包括:登录 -> 搜索商品 -> 加入购物车 -> 下单 -> 支付。多步拨测可以把这个完整流程串起来,一步步检查,确保每个环节的API和服务都正常响应。
- 1创建任务:在控制台选择“多步拨测”,设置任务名称、拨测频率(如每5分钟一次)和选择的拨测节点(平台通常在全球有多个节点,可以从不同地域监测)。
- 2
- 第三步:访问某个关键API接口,检查返回数据中是否包含特定关键字。
- 3设置告警:当任何一步失败或响应时间超过阈值时,自动通过企业、钉钉、邮件等方式告警。
- 4查看与分析:在仪表盘上查看可用率、响应时间的趋势图,快速定位性能瓶颈。
通过这种方式,你能从业务角度真正感知到你的服务是否健康,而不仅仅是服务器本身是否在线。海讯社(haipress.com)的几点心得
用了这么多监控工具,海讯社(haipress.com)觉得有几点特别想和大家分享:
- 监控的目的是洞察,而非堆砌数据。不要盲目追求监控指标的数量,关键在于每个监控项是否能帮你快速定位问题或做出决策。在设置监控前,先想清楚“这个数据异常了,我该怎么办?”
- 日志是关键。再好的监控工具也需要结合日志分析。当监控告警触发时,第一件事往往是去查相关服务的日志,那里通常藏着根因。
- 自动化是方向。从自动采集到自动告警,再到尝试自动修复简单故障(如重启服务),不断提升自动化水平,才能让我们从“救火员”变成“防火员”。
最后想说的是,工具是死的,人是活的。最好的监控策略一定是贴合你自己业务需求的。多动手试试,配置一两次就熟了,关键是迈出第一步!希望这篇实操笔记能给你带来一些启发。